#2b1919 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2b1919 is composed of 16.9% red, 9.8%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.9%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 83.1%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 13.3%. #2b1919 color hex could be obtained by blending #563232 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#2b1919

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060303 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b1919

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232121 is the less saturated color, while #430101 is the most saturated one.
